瀏覽代碼

写入检验标识 CheckFlag 用于计件

xuwei 6 年之前
父節點
當前提交
be8ecc9f78

+ 15 - 0
DK.Service/PMModuleLogic/PMModuleLogicDAL.cs

@@ -9731,6 +9731,20 @@ namespace Dongke.IBOSS.PRD.Service.PMModuleLogic
                     #endregion
                 }
                 #endregion
+
+                #region 写入检验标识 CheckFlag 用于计件 xuwei 2020-04-21
+                oracleTrConn.ExecuteNonQuery(@"
+                    UPDATE 
+                        TP_PM_PRODUCTIONDATA SET CHECKFLAG = :CHECKFLAG 
+                    WHERE
+                        PRODUCTIONDATAID = :PRODUCTIONDATAID
+                    ",
+                    new OracleParameter[] { 
+                        new OracleParameter(":CHECKFLAG",productionData.CheckFlag),
+                        new OracleParameter(":PRODUCTIONDATAID",productionDataID)
+                    }
+                );
+                #endregion
             }
             return errMsg;
         }
@@ -10080,6 +10094,7 @@ namespace Dongke.IBOSS.PRD.Service.PMModuleLogic
                     errMsg = AddIntoKilnCheck(oracleTrConn, procedure, productionDataEntitys, sUserInfo);
                 }
                 #endregion
+
                 // 没有错误 提交事务
                 if (string.IsNullOrEmpty(errMsg))
                 {

+ 6 - 0
WCF.Service/WCF.DataModels/PMModule/ProductionDataEntity.cs

@@ -365,5 +365,11 @@ namespace Dongke.IBOSS.PRD.WCF.DataModels
         [DataMember]
         public int? IsPDA { get; set; }
 
+
+        /// <summary>
+        /// 检验标识
+        /// </summary>
+        [DataMember]
+        public int? CheckFlag { get; set; }
     }
 }